Sweden stands at the forefront of the global circular economy, with the forest-based industry contributing significantly to the national GDP. Key industry hubs such as Norrland, Gothenburg, and Skåne are witnessing an unprecedented shift from traditional, energy-heavy packaging production methods towards highly integrated, servo-driven inline flexo machinery. Swedish packaging converters, working closely with major national mills like Billerud, SCA, and Stora Enso, demand machinery capable of processing sustainable kraft liners, lightweight testliners, and bio-based barrier films without compromising tension control or speed.
Furthermore, Sweden’s stringent carbon-neutral targets and municipal waste reduction programs require converters to minimize material waste during job changes. Our heavy-duty inline flexo frames are constructed from high-tensile casting iron, annealed for stress relief, providing maximum structural rigidity and minimizing vibration at high production speeds. Moveco machines incorporate world-renowned servo drive systems (such as Rexroth or Yaskawa) with independent motors at each printing station, ensuring optimal torque delivery, low operating temperatures, and exceptional register stability.
The integrated human-machine interface (HMI) allows Swedish press operators to pre-store tension profiles, dry-run profiles, and multi-color parameters, resulting in massive efficiency gains during job handovers. Combined with automatic ink-key settings and wash-up systems, our solutions decrease regular daily maintenance times and lower the total cost of ownership (TCO).
